Do we need to carry a hair dryer on the Westerdam, booked a SS suite. Heard on the boards that the one provided is weak and in a bad location (non-bathroom). Thanks.

MizzLee
January 16th, 2005, 08:56 AM
All true! The hairdryer is in the cabinet below the desk and I found it to be pretty weak (lilke your average hotel hairdryer).

Esme
January 16th, 2005, 09:01 AM
The hairdryer in our SS on the Westerdam was in the right hand drawer of the dresssing table, not in a cabinet under the desk. It was fine - I have short hair and my daughter has thick shoulder length hair and she had no complaints.

mcduck
January 16th, 2005, 01:51 PM
The hair dryers in our two cabins on the Westerdam were equally poor. Very little luke warm air is produced. It is also in a poor location, and not in the bathroom on the wall (even though there appears to be plenty of room for a wall mount.)
